Nissan Micra
Available for sale in South Africa, the Nissan Micra is positioned as a compact hatchback, competing directly with models like the Ford Fiesta and Volkswagen Polo. Engine options include a 1.0L turbo petrol variant and a 1.5L diesel engine, both paired with a choice of a manual gearbox or an automatic transmission. The Micra stands out with its agile handling and compact dimensions, making it a practical choice for city driving. Popular trims include the Acenta (priced between R300k-R350k, offering advanced safety features) and the Tekna (R360k-R400k, focusing on luxury elements). The Micra typically features a distinctive design and more extensive standard equipment than rivals, resulting in competitive resale values. Used examples usually range between 40k-80k km, ensuring accessibility for budget-conscious buyers. Nissan
Nissan, a prominent global automotive manufacturer founded in 1933, has cultivated a strong reputation for innovation and reliability. Available for sale across South Africa, Nissan positions itself primarily in the volume market, offering a diverse range of vehicles that appeals to general consumers. Competitors such as Toyota and Ford provide a challenging landscape, with each brand targeting a variety of preferences within the South African automotive sector. In South Africa, Nissan's offerings include popular models such as the Navara bakkie, the Qashqai compact SUV, and the Micra hatchback, catering to various segments. Pricing for these models spans entry-level options from approximately R250,000 to more premium varieties exceeding R800,000. South African buyers appreciate Nissan for its blend of affordability and reliability, with configurations available in both petrol and diesel variants and options for manual or automatic transmissions, making price comparisons valuable with new and used models available.
